Work That Matters Book. The Top 5 Regrets of The Dying. And what you can do to live differently. Originally reported by Susie Steiner from The Guardian. Bronnie Ware is an Australian nurse who spent several years caring for patients in the last 12 weeks of their lives. As many of her patients approached their final days, she would ask if they had regrets or things they would do differently. The Top 5 Regrets of The Dying. And what you can do to live differently). 5 I wish that I had let myself be happier.

Work That Matters Book. This Is The Most Powerful Image You Will See All Week. The family of a car accident victim forgives the drunk-driving teen who killed their son. From the NY Daily News. Photo Credit, Chris Clark, Grand Rapids Press. On May 20th, 18 year-old Takunda Mavima was driving home from a party when he lost control and crashed his car into an off-ramp near Grand Rapids, Michigan. Last week, Mavima pleaded guilty to all charges and was sentenced to between 30 months and 15 years in prison.
